genuinely one of the worst things that’s happened to television in the last few years (exacerbated by streaming services) is death of Filler. going from 20 episodes to 8 because “we didn’t really need that episode where the main characters went to the beach right? it had no long lasting effect” but we DID!!! we needed to see how they act without the Big Bad Plot and to establish the dynamics between the characters and lay in the sun (do they forget sunscreen? how do they react to a thieving seagull? do they get buried in the sand or do they do the burying?). the plot isn’t everything. the action doesn’t hit as hard without the quiet moments. give us character development and our little scenes back

My only issue with the changes is that they used the Roman version of Medusa's myth, written by Ovid. In Greek Mythology Medusa is born a monster not turned into one and the version they used villainizes Athena in a way I don't really enjoy.
changes in the show so far i really really like:
"not everyone who looks like a hero is a hero and not everyone who looks like a monster is a monster"
grover training percy using mythomagic cards
percy burning blue candy and praying to sally instead of the gods
"i am SALLY JACKSON'S son!"
the consensus song :)
updating the way medusa's story is presented to acknowledge that's she's a victim while still being a threat ("we are not our parents, until we choose to be" banger line!)
echidna actively seeking the trio out
percy sacrificing himself at the arch. gave that entire scene a lot more narrative weight and percy absolutely would do that!!
the water reaching out and grabbing percy. this was more to correct rick's little geography error but it's great that it works so well both ways, giving poseidon a more active role in saving percy
